Microsoft Investigating Windows Zero-Day Bug

Microsoft Corp. has confirmed a new Windows zero-day bug that is already being targeted by attackers.
The vulnerability lies in the way Windows handles malformed animated cursor files and could enable a hacker to remotely take control of an infected system. The bug affects all the recent Windows releases, including its highly-touted Vista operating system. Internet Explorer is the main attack vector for the exploits.
Microsoft said in its advisory that researchers are working on a patch for the bug.

Clarion 6 on Vista and Clarion Version Detection for 3rd Party Products

As you probably know, the Windows Vista operating system provides a new security feature named User Account Control (UAC). A Vista-aware installer is required in order to correctly install your installations on Vista. The same is true for Windows “Longhorn” (beta).

Even if your 3rd party vendor provides a Vista-aware installer, it’s not possible to correctly auto-detect the installed Clarion version.

The original Clarion 6 installer is unable to write to the win.ini file on Windows Vista (or Windows “Longhorn”) because this action requires administration execution level privileges.

We have developed a small free “Clarion 6 Vista Installation Fix” installer compiled with SetupBuilder 6.5.

You can download this code-signed application.

You can use this on Windows Vista and Windows “Longhorn”.

Just follow the wizard to apply the fix and all 3rd party installers should be able to auto-detect your Clarion 6 environment on Vista.

To uninstall the “Clarion 6 Vista Installation Fix”, just start “c6_vista_fix.exe” again or use the “Uninst_Clarion 6 Installation Fix for Vista.exe” uninstaller application located in your Clarion 6 folder.

Integrating Finger Print tec into Clarion Apps

After of a month of testing, here you have the estable final release of A+Finger!.

A+Finger is a simple, small and powerfull wrapper library for the GrFinger Finger Print Library inteded to let an aplication made with Clarion use the GrFinger.dll library.

Key Features
- Small file size: 8KB.
- Reduced GrFinger API to only 5 function.
- Override the Clarion Thread raw call trouble.
- A+Finger Current status is Final Release: I’ll write the API doc. as soon as I’ve got time!. This library is Free!. But please consider making a small donation to the Tip Jar.

С7: Alpha Phase 1 completing

There have been three builds released to the Alpha group including the initial build. And there have been over 125 bug fixes, 35 new features implemented based on requests by alpha testers, and about two dozen adjustments made to improve usability of the IDE components.

EasyOpenOffice ver 1.04

IngaSoftOpenOfficeEasyOpenOffice ver 1.04 released!
Updated demo application available.

Remarks: Libraries were re-compiled fo CW 6.3 9055.

Changed methods
- NewDocument (EasyCalc) - added pHidden parameter.
- NewDocument (EasyWriter) - added pHidden parameter.
- OpenDocument (EasyWriter) - added pHidden parameter.
- OpenDocument (EasyCalc) - added pHidden parameter.

New methods
-InsertDataSource (EasyWriter) - inserts a new datasource into OpenOffice.org Writer.
-SetParam (EasyCalc and EasyWriter) - sets the pairs “parameter” - “value” to the different EasyOpenOffice methods.
-InsertDBField (EasyWriter) - inserts a database field into a current cursor position.
-MailMerge (EasyWriter) - performs a mail merging of Writer document.
-SetViewSettings (EasyWriter) - provides access to the settings of the appearance of an office document.

Changed templates
- InitWriter code template (EasyWriter) - added an ability to open documents in a hidden mode.
- KillWriter code template (EasyWriter) - added “Terminate OpenOffice” checkbox.
- InitCalc code template (EasyCalc) - added an ability to open a workbook in a hidden mode.
- KillCalc code template (EasyCalc) - added “Terminate OpenOffice” checkbox.
- TextFields code template (EasyWriter) - added a “Database” type of field.

New templates
- InsertDataSource code template (EasyWriter) - inserts a new DataSource into OpenOffice.org.
- MailMerge code template (EasyWriter) - performs a mail merging of OpenOffice.org Writer document.
- SetViewSettings code template (EasyWriter) - provides access to the settings of the appearance of an office document.

Free upgrade for all registered customers.

EasyOpenOffice is a set of classes and templates allowing you to exchange data between Clarion applications and OpenOffice Calc and Writer.

Now in the EasyOpenOffice are realized the basic features (you can open and close Calc and Writer, pass/get the data form your Clarion application, format cells in Calc, create tables and set font properties in Writer etc.). The number of the EasyOpenOffice features will be increased in the next releases. You can download our demo application.

For the use EasyOpenOffice the following is needed:
- Clarion 5.5 or Clarion 6.1/6.2/6.3
- ABC, Legacy class template support
- 32-bits only
